After School Saddle Club & Home School Saddle Club
Wednesdays 4-6pm Home School Days Saddle Club Tuesdays, Wednesdays, Thursdays 10:00-12:00 (choose your day) As a 501(c)3 non profit horse rescue our mission is “Let no heart or soul, human or equine fall through the cracks” and our after school saddle club embodies that mission. It is our commitment to build self confidence, independence and a passion for horsemanship- not just riding but caring for, protecting and building relationships with horses that will last a lifetime. We are committed to the overall development of your child - from improving social skills, overcoming fear, developing a work ethic and follow through. All while becoming a skilled horse person. Geared towards new rider or riders with limited experience. Starting with safety and learning to lead, groom, saddle and care for their partner. Riding lessons will focus on balance, equitation, strength and safety and most important having fun! Details: Saddle Club includes a daily group riding and horsemanship lesson- we teach Western and English riding. Supervised crafts and activity time in our heated barn lounge. We are happy to work with parents and teachers to check homework before or after riding if requested. Saddle Club members are welcome to help with chores, assist other riders with grooming and observe advanced lessons.
